原文:Python循環結構中else用法(入門必讀)

Python中,無論是 while 循環還是 for 循環,其后都可以緊跟着一個 else 代碼塊,它的作用是當循環條件為 False 跳出循環時,程序會最先執行 else 代碼塊中的代碼。以 while 循環為例,下面程序演示了如何為 while 循環添加一個 else 代碼塊: 程序執行結果為: hello world執行 else 代碼塊 上面程序中,當i len add 結束循環時 確切的 ...

2020-12-11 11:25 0 751 推薦指數:

查看詳情

Pythonelse用法

Pythonelse除了可以與if組成條件語句外,還可以和while 、for 、try一起串聯使用。 else和while配合使用: else和for配合使用: else和try配合使用: ...

Mon Feb 18 16:35:00 CST 2019 0 3688
python,while-else循環用法

python的while循環有一個特殊的結構,即while-else結構,只有當while循環正常結束的情況下,才執行else的語句,當while 塊遇到break強制跳出的時候,else的語句不被執行。其它程序設計語言通常都沒有類似的用法。下面舉個小例子 origin_age ...

Wed Nov 13 05:07:00 CST 2019 0 716
Python循環結構用法

本文介紹python的while循環、for循環。在pythonfor可以用於循環,也可用於另一種近親的列表解析,列表解析是python中非常重要的特性,詳細內容見后面的文章。 一般來說,python寫for循環比寫while更容易、方便,而且python的for比while效率要更高 ...

Mon Dec 17 09:21:00 CST 2018 1 1053
Pythonfor循環搭配else的陷阱

假設有如下代碼: 你期望的結果是,當找到5時打印出: 實際上打印出來的結果為: 顯然這不是我們期望的結果。 根據官方文檔說法: 大意是說當迭代的對象迭代完並為空時,位於else的子句將執行,而如果在for循環中含有break時 ...

Sat Feb 03 19:22:00 CST 2018 0 1134
Pythonfor循環搭配else的陷阱

假設有如下代碼: 你期望的結果是,當找到5時打印出: 實際上打印出來的結果為: 顯然這不是我們期望的結果。 根據官方文檔說法: 大意是說當迭代的對象迭代完並為空時,位於else的子句將執行,而如果在for循環中含有break時則直接終止循環,並不會執行else子句 ...

Sun Mar 26 23:06:00 CST 2017 2 38362
python循環結構

跟大多數編程語言一樣,python循環有兩種: while循環和for循環 首先,介紹一下while循環,結合案例做一些練習。 介紹一下for循環: while循環和for循環對比 ...

Sun Jun 28 08:00:00 CST 2020 0 813
pythonfor循環用法

Python for循環可以遍歷任何序列的項目,如一個列表或者一個字符串。 語法模式:for iterating_var in sequence: in 字面意思,從某個集合(列表等)里順次取值 This is count 1This is count 2This ...

Fri Jul 27 17:46:00 CST 2018 2 13933
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M